Gene details (from Flybase) It is a protein_coding_gene from Drosophila melanogaster.
An electronic pipeline based on InterPro domains suggests that it has the molecular function: ATP binding; ATP-dependent helicase activity; nucleic acid binding.
There is experimental evidence that it is involved in the biological process: germ-line stem cell maintenance; oogenesis; germ cell development; germ-line stem cell division.
31 alleles are reported.
The phenotypes of these alleles are annotated with 12 unique terms, many of which group under: organ system; multicellular structure; anatomical structure; female germline cyst; egg; germarium; cytoplasmic part; chorion; spectrosome; organelle.
It has one annotated transcript and one annotated polypeptide.
Protein features are: DNA/RNA helicase, DEAD/DEAH box type, N-terminal; Maternal tudor protein.
Summary of modENCODE Temporal Expression Profile: Temporal profile ranges from a peak of low expression to a trough of very low expression.
Peak expression observed during early pupal stages, in stages of adults of both sexes.
